Output ab2fccc8014a21ffeae6ab311a211d3736e20b4d395b626a0d4cb073242915df:3

value
36964372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ae8eb7c90ef78e39fcde82970da1b94d28c30f1 OP_EQUAL
address
MDGeT7V3NXjMh4enAwRPrNakKHW4pwLXUB
transaction
ab2fccc8014a21ffeae6ab311a211d3736e20b4d395b626a0d4cb073242915df
spent
true